Web10 apr. 2024 · A single-person LLC is disregarded as an entity by the Internal Revenue Service (IRS). The LLC's owner reports income and expense on his or her tax return on Schedule C, like a sole proprietorship. An LLC with two or more members is automatically treated as a partnership by the IRS. Web13 dec. 2024 · If you have old, unfiled tax returns, it may be tempting to believe that the IRS or state tax agency has forgotten about you. However, you may still be on the hook 10 or 20 years later. There is generally a 10-year time limit on collecting taxes, penalties, and interest for each year you did not file. WebIf you have registered for CRA’s My Account service, you can make an online adjustment for the 10 previous calendar years. After signing in, simply click the “Change my return” option. Choose the tax year you want to adjust and enter line numbers and figures to correct or add information.
